Project Update to the Board of Education
As presented to the Board of Education in its monthly meeting.
|
Building size: projected: 205,562 sf Mechanical enclosures: 8,933 sf (additional) Enrollment capacity: 900 Total project approved budget $155,718,801 |
Location: 146 South Street Construction start: April 2026 School opens: December 2028 Project status: On Schedule |

Building Committee Meeting Notes – April 2, 2025
Agenda
Traffic Overview
Discussion Highlights
- Traffic Report – Traffic presentation (PDF)
- Rebecca Brown, with GPI, reviewed the proposed traffic plan and the alternatives that were presented by neighbors and abutters, including benefits and concerns for each
- The committee asked district administrators to meet with the city to review the proposal
- Timeline
- Early bid packages are out
- Cost estimates should be ready in mid-May
- Harvey is working with the RMS to maximize access to the athletic fields this spring
